Simplifying 4n + -19 = 13
 Reorder the terms: -19 + 4n = 13
 Solving -19 + 4n = 13
 Solving for variable 'n'.
 Move all terms containing n to the left, all other terms to the right.
 Add '19' to each side of the equation. -19 + 19 + 4n = 13 + 19
 Combine like terms: -19 + 19 = 0 0 + 4n = 13 + 19 4n = 13 + 19
 Combine like terms: 13 + 19 = 32 4n = 32
 Divide each side by '4'. n = 8
 Simplifying n = 8
